ОтветитьGreat instructional video for those who aren't familiar with the separate shifter/throttle set up. I also think that the big lesson one can take from this one is patience. Too many times I see people trying to dock (or leave) using way too much throttle. Idle speed it is. What's the saying? "Don't go any faster than you're willing to hit something!" Thanks for sharing Paul.
